GC: What launched your love for travel?
Benét Wilson: I am the proud daughter of a retired U.S. Air Force colonel. I took my first plane ride in 1971 on a Pan Am Boeing 747 jumbo jet from New York City to London, and it was magical. We lived in Europe for five years, so my family took full advantage of that and traveled around the continent – and I was hooked. Eight years after graduating from college, I applied for a job as an aviation journalist. I still marvel that all these places pay me to indulge in my childhood hobby!
GC: For someone wanting to transition into (or break into) the travel industry, what’s a piece of advice you’d give them?
Benét Wilson: Go off the beaten path. Travel writing is such a crowded field, it can be so hard to breakthrough. For example, I freelanced for TPG before I was hired. My two pitches – “Meet the Man Who Chooses the Wines on United Polaris Flights” and “Food Truck Craze Lands at the Airport” – were accepted because they were travel-related but different.
